more hitachi math

As I noted above, the above results were challenged yesterday with an assertion that the "decline" was due to HGST. Fact is, these numbers are taken directly from Hitachi's earnings supplement, where they report "Storage Solutions" (array hardware, software and services) separately from "Hard Disk Drives" (see the top of page 2).

You'll note that Hitachi reports by halves (wouldn't want to make it easy to figure quarterly results now, would you?) - but if you go back to last quarters' results, you can do the math to verify that their Storage Solutions revenues were up 2% Y/Y in FQ3'07 and down 1% Y/Y and 3% Q/Q in FQ4'07 - just like I said.

In researching the accuracy of the numbers used in the chart, I was also allowed to see a couple of financial analyst's reports that included additional revenue insights provided them by HDS executives. While I cannot reprint specifically what these analysts published, I must say that there is something that smells an awful lot like Hitachi Math in their reports. Perhaps they just misunderstood what the HDS execs told them, but the numbers the published in their reports simply don't add up.

More importantly, since HDS only sees revenues excluding Japan, their perspective undoubtedly skews any possible analysis - especially since it's not clear whether HP and/or Sun storage revenues are reported through HDS or if they go directly to Hitachi Ltd. (I'm pretty sure they go directly to Japan).

And if revenues really weren't shrinking, then why the heck would HDS execs be trying to spin the story with Wall Street in the first place?

Bottom line: Hitachi Headquarters reported (and documented) that FQ4'07 Storage Solutions (ex-hard disk) was down 3% Q/Q and down 1% Y/Y - just like I said.

the truth about enterprise flash drives

For the record, the enterprise flash drives that EMC announced last week are not the same as the consumer flash drives that is going into Airbooks, laptops and IBM blade servers. And they won't silently lose data (they'd be pretty useless if they did) - like disk drives they remap suspected bad blocks before they cause a problem. They'll probably outlive the practical life of the storage array before they wear out - the nominal operating life of SLC NAND flash typically far exceeds the rated minimal 100,000 writes per cell, and when you add in wear leveling across nearly 2x extra capacity within the drive, they will outlive all but the pathological 100% write forever use case.

Yes, enterprise flash drives use SDRAM buffers to accelerate writes, with both internal and Symmetrix-supplied backup power to protect that memory against unexpected loss of power, be it momentary or an extended outage. They are shielded from electrical and mechanical interference in a disk-drive form factor. And they do indeed provide extensive status reporting (basically the Fibre Channel & SCSI equivalent of S.M.A.R.T.), affording the array the ability to be proactive in protecting customer data.

In a recent RFP (one that I admittedly heard about third hand), the customer-to-be reportedly specified that all bidders must propose only storage systems that are 4Gb/s Fibre Channel front and back.

Now, if you follow high-end storage at all, you know that ONLY the EMC DMX-4 and the Hitachi/HP/Sun USP-V today employ a 4Gb/s FC back-end, while all models of the IBM DS8300 use only a 2Gb FC back-end. A simple fact that's easily verified reading the specification sheets for each product - no room for argument.1plus1

So imagine the buyers' surprise to receive a proposal from their local IBM rep, complete with  written confirmation that the proposed DS8300 Turbo did indeed come with a 4Gb FC back-end!

As I've been told, the fun didn't stop there. When the customer confronted his (or her, I'm not sure) friendly IBM-badged sales representative, they were even more surprised to be told that the 8300's back-end indeed was 4Gb/s. The rep explained, with a totally straight face, that each disk drive was serviced by not one, but TWO 2Gb/s Fibre Channel connections, which clearly adds up to the required 4Gb/s.

0.006: usp-v launched! (yawn)

Just perused the launch materials for Hitachi's new USP-V, and I've got to say that if *I* were a customer, I'd be thinking:

"You're over 6 months late, and THAT'S all you managed to do?"

Something weird must be going on in Hitachi's Japan development center. I mean, the ostensibly did SOMETHING to improve the performance, but it looks like someone forgot to tell the hardware guys to make room for more disk drives. This brandy-new USP-V still can only support a maximum of directly-connected 1152 disk drives - what's up with that? And there's no support for cost- (and energy-) efficient disk drives - the largest drive supported is still only the 300GB, and only the 10K rpm version at that.

The Symmetrix DMX-3 has supported up to 2400 drives for over a year, and today supports both the 500GB 7200rpm LC-FC and 300GB 15K rpm drives for optimal "green" tiering. Maybe Hitachi just can't support drives this large, unless they're in someone else's storage array...but why buy two controllers to get more power-efficient storage?
